Md. Code Ann., Transportation § 13-617 (2026).
Text
(a)(1) The owner of any vehicle described in paragraph (2) of this subsection may apply to the Administration for the assignment to that vehicle of a special amateur radio registration number, if the applicant holds an amateur radio station license issued by the Federal Communications Commission.
(2)This section applies only as to:
(i)A Class A (passenger) vehicle; or
(ii)A Class E (truck) vehicle with a one ton or less manufacturer’s rated capacity.
